I just noticed the existence of this conductor property, which seems really interesting. I was trying to understand if and how it would be possible to spinning hosts in parallel. This could be done either as part of a conductor's run, e.g. by traversing the graph in parallel, or from command-line. It seems to me I could use directly `spin` or `spin'` functions to do that from forked threads or processes, with the master process doing the spin commit, but I may be overlooking some potential issues...
